1. | See Figure 1. Install steering head bearing cups (21). See service manual. | |
2. | Install new lower and upper fork stem and bracket assembly from kit. See service manual. | |
3. | Install handlebar riser to upper fork stem bracket. See service manual. | |
4. | Install handlebar assembly to handlebar riser. See service manual. | |
5. | Install Screamin Eagle Ohlins Inverted Fork Legs (Part No. 45400392 or 45400393). See instructions in that kit. Refer to Installation Requirements. | |
6. | See Figure 5. Tighten fork stem assembly pinch screws. a. Tighten lower fork bracket pinch screws (5, 6) alternately (top fastener, bottom fastener, repeat) until specification is maintained. Torque: 19.7–24.4 N·m (15–18 ft-lbs) b. Tighten upper fork bracket pinch screw (2). Torque: 19.7–24.4 N·m (15–18 ft-lbs) | |
7. | Frame-Mounted Fairing Vehicles: Install steering head nacelle from kit. See service manual. | |
8. | See Figure 6. Install fork tube covers from kit. a. Align cover (1) with holes in fork (3). b. Install screws (2). Tighten. Torque: 5.9–6.5 N·m (52–58 in-lbs) |
